BACOLOD City – A motorcycle rider died after he figured in a road accident at Purok Malunggay, Barangay Calumangan, Bago City, Negros Occidental last Sunday.
Killed in the accident was Efren Centena of the said village.
Police Lieutenant Colonel Joem Malong, city police chief, said Centena lost control of his motorcycle and swerved before hitting the front part of a pick-up truck that was parked in the area.
Malong said Centena was suffering from hypertension. His right leg was severed because of the impact.
The victim was not also wearing a helmet, she added.
Centena was taken to a hospital and was later moved to another hospital here where he passed away, according to Malong.
Malong said that both parties had an initial settlement.
